isiolia wrote:I recall liking the movie cut better due to the extended ending sequence, but I think I also watched that version first.


The movie try to remove certain stuff to keep the pacing of the story moving smoothly as the OVA the pacing tend to be slow in some area. It also resolve some questions from the OVA in certain characters. Also, the ending sequence mostly for one of the character as the OVA end it too quick for the character but the movie make it more fitting I have to say. Either way, both are fine to watch and I watch the OVA 1st before I jump into the movie. The only issue I would say (if you own the American DVD release), is the quality of the footage which is basically VHS quality when I watch it. I think you can watch the Japanese release in Blu-ray now so, that isn't an issue now if you download but if you want to get a copy of the North American Blu-Ray release, don't expect it and just get the Japanese release.
